    Low bar squat elbow pain

    So I'm getting elbow pain from low bar squats, moslt likely due to shoulder mobility..because it does suck.

    Soo far I've widen my grip and added chalk to my upper back. Besides shoulder dislocations what kind of shoulder mobility exercise will help me?
